Recognizing Red Flags: Unethical Data Handling Practices
When considering privacy-centric background check services, it’s imperative to be vigilant and recognize red flags that may indicate unethical data handling practices. Many companies operate with a lack of transparency, prioritizing profit over protecting individuals’ privacy rights. They might collect and store sensitive personal information without adequate security measures, expose data to unauthorized access, or sell it to third parties for profiling and marketing purposes. These practices not only violate privacy but can lead to identity theft and fraud.
Unethical handling also extends to the lack of compliance with data protection regulations like GDPR or CCPA. Reputable check services should have clear policies outlining how they collect, use, and share personal information, allowing individuals to grant or revoke consent. They must implement robust security protocols to safeguard data during transmission and storage. Privacy-friendly practices ensure that your background checks are conducted with the utmost respect for your privacy rights, keeping your sensitive information secure and protected.
Protecting Your Personal Information: Rights and Measures
In the digital age, protecting your personal information is paramount when undergoing background checks. These checks often require the collection and processing of sensitive data, making it crucial to understand and assert your privacy rights. Familiarize yourself with data protection laws in your region, which grant you certain rights over how your personal information is handled. This includes the right to access, rectify, and even delete your data.
When considering privacy-centric check services, look for practices that prioritize data security and safeguard your privacy. Reputable organizations should have robust measures in place, such as encryption technologies and secure data storage, to protect against unauthorized access or breaches. Additionally, they should be transparent about their collection and use of personal information, providing clear notices and consent forms. Choose providers who commit to ethical handling and responsible sharing of data, ensuring your privacy is respected throughout the entire process.
